WebApr 8, 2024 · Steps of Recombinant DNA Technology 1. DNA Isolation DNA is isolated in its pure form, which means they are devoid of other macromolecules. In rDNA technology, the initial step is to extract the desired DNA in its purest form, that is, free of extraneous macromolecules. WebTechniques like molecular cloning are used to create these rDNA molecules in the laboratories. Vectors are used to transfer and express these foreign rDNA fragments in suitable host organisms such as bacteria. Recombinant DNA technology involves the joining … WebThe three types of cloning vectors are: (1) Bacteriophage (2) Phagemids and (3) Cosmids. Type # 1. Bacteriophage as Cloning Vectors: The plasmid based vectors used for cloning DNA molecules generally carry up to 10 kb of inserted DNA.
